Investigation of Thermal Effects by Adsorption of Hydrogen for Use in Automotive Industry

Abstract

The possibility of application of new materials using hydrogen in automotive industry is examinated - porous materials such as activated carbon into which structure metal particles are implanted. temperature profiles were investigated for the volume of model dynamic reservoir by filling it with hydrogen. A thermodynamic analysis of the impact of thermal effetcs of adsorption and compression at different temperatures are made. We examinated the possibility of dynamic cryogenic storage of hydrogen at 77 K.
